Post-Summer Academy Report

 

PANDARIAN FUGATIVES BELIEVED DEAD

 

Federation sources have reported that the Academy training vessel U.S.S. Yorktown, under the command of Doctor Brian Smith, encountered the Pandarian fugatives which have been causing chaos throughout the quadrant the last several months.

 

The U.S.S. Franklin, captured by the Pandarians over a month ago and renamed the U.S.S. Bob, was detected on sensors near the Vega X Cluster. "This is Captain Rego of the United Pandarian starship Bob. We are on a mission of....hungry exploration," a hail is reported to have said. This conversation would later confirm the presence of Engineer Chubbs and Helmsman Lulu aboard the ship.

 

After an apparent firefight, the U.S.S. Bob rammed the Yorktown and caused serious damage. However, the captured Defiant Class vessel took critical injuries which resulted in the loss of warp core containment. Before the vessel's destruction, several small objects were launched from the Bob. Investigation has revealed this launch took place after someone aboard the ship used a command saying "Computer, initiate emergency kitchen freezer ejection sequence! Authorization Rego A-367." The contents of these "freezer ejectors" is unknown. Sensors confirm these devices did have builtin impulse engines, raising questions if these are long range torpedos of some kind.

 

Thirty seconds later, the U.S.S. Franklin (U.S.S. Bob) exploded. Due to plasma leaks from the ship, sensors aboard the U.S.S. Yorktown were unable to confirm if Captain Rego, Engineer Chubbs and Helmsman Lulu were aboard. However, a detailed search of the area has revealed no signs of the three Pandarians. It is believed they were lost when their captured Federation starship exploded.

FROM UFP NEWSWIRE-

SAN FRANCSICO, EARTH

SECTOR 001

 

 

Upon hearing reports of the demise of the Pandarian Terrorists Starfleet Cadets studying at Starfleet Academy took a break from studies and celebrated.  Many cadets were seen reveling in the streets of Golden Gate Park.

 

"It's great knowing I won't have to worry about being a meal" -Zintahr Moblis...an cadet freshman commented.

 

The Pandarian terrorists who met their end in an encounter with the USS Yorktown had been known capture or destroy Federation vessels for the sole purpose of eating their crew.

 

"We used to be a bit concerned about our first academy mission.." John Do Hahn,Academy Senior commented..."now we are more at ease."

 

Starfleet Academy at San Francisco was not the only location of joyous celebration of the Pandarian's demise.  On Risa..where a Pandarian attempt to abduct a Risian diplomat was foiled...fireworks lit up the sky.

 

"they are dead! yippee!"  Bernie Mak a Risian tourist celebrated.  The Risian government proclaimed a day of celebration.

 

Citizens on Bolarus, Betazed and Rigel also celebrated the news.

 

No statement was made by the Pandarian Government regarding the terrrorists demise.

 

Back in San Francisco on Cadet offered her thoughts on the matter which best fit the general reaction to the news.

 

"The Galaxy is a better place without those monsters now...good Riddance."

FROM THE UFP NEWSWIRE

HOUSTON, TEXAS - EARTH

SECTOR 001

 

From their primary research facility in Houston, the Starfleet Corp. of Engineers released a preliminary report about the destruction of the U.S.S. Franklin. Assistant Director of Operations Captain Richard Cyclone gave the findings at a news conference which lasted a brief five minutes.

 

"Though not yet complete, the public's interest in the final moments of the U.S.S. Franklin has caused us to release this preliminary report," Cyclone stated at the beginning of the conference. As some critics expected, the preliminary document was only ten pages and did not give firm answers to any questions.

 

The U.S.S. Franklin was captured nearly thirty days ago when they reported an attack by a group of Pandarian terrorists. The crew of the Defiant Class ship, later called the U.S.S. Bob by it's captors, were believed to have been killed by the four Pandarians involved in the attack. The ship itself was seen numerous times during attacks against Federation interests and starships. The vessel was destroyed last week during an encounter with the U.S.S. Yorktown while on an Academy training mission.

 

"From the reports we have seen, and debris collected, we believe it will be possible to eventually reconstruct seventy percent of the ship," Captain Cyclone stated. The Captain followed with, "The purpose of this investigation is to determine how the terrorists were able to use our own technology against us. We hope to learn what modifications were made to the ship that allowed it to evade detection for so long."

 

Though not mentioned at the Starfleet Corp. of Engineers news conference, the investigation is also being hailed as a way of figuring out the final moments of the ship's existence. After the U.S.S. Franklin rammed the U.S.S. Yorktown, the ship seemed to have taken critical damage. However, due to leaking plasma, sensors were unable to confirm if the Pandarian terrorists launched an escape pod before the ship exploded. Sensors have confirmed several torpedo type devices were launched from the Franklin two minutes before the ship exploded. Though no life signs were detected, the investigation also plans to determine what these pods were.

 

When asked about this subject, Captain Cyclone simply remarked "We don't know at this stage. I can tell you we have debris from the area these pods came from. We're not certain as to their purpose, though it seems this section of the Franklin had been turned into some type of large scale refrigeration unit."

 

It is thought that all four Pandarian terrorists, including Captain Rego, Engineer Chubbs, Helmsman Lulu and Security Officer Dante, were aboard the Franklin when it exploded. A lack of ion trials following the explosion supports this theory, though no solid evidence yet exists. Starfleet has listed the four fugative terrorists as dead and a lack of recent Pandarian attacks supports this theory.

FROM THE UFP NEWSWIRE

SAN FRANCSICO - EARTH

SECTOR 001

 

(Excerpt from the "Santi Column" authored by Mr. Peter Santi)

 

...

 

And another sign worlds are indeed orbiting their suns occurred today as Starfleet Command and the United Federation of Planets officially closed it's investigation into the rebel Pandarian fugatives killed earlier this month. They had become the focus of a multiworld hunt after their destruction and killing spree had spread to over twenty-five different planets.

 

The datalink giving details about the four Pandarians, named Rego, Chubbs, Lulu and Dante, was officialy closed today and replaced by a general notice students at Starfleet Academy may view as a footnote in some history book. While the search does continue for the Pandarian's stolen frigate, the lack of an attack since the destruction of the U.S.S. Franklin seems to have silenced many critics who believed the four had not perished earlier this month.

 

Starfleet Command has also listed those individuals captured by the Pandarians as Missing In Action. Several sources have told UFPN it is highly unlikely those officers, or their remains, will ever be discovered.
